Bubble Battle returns to Toronto for another year

In the sea of fake events and block parties that have taken Toronto Facebook feeds by storm, it's rare to find a quirky, large-scale event that you can bet is actually going to happen. Hosted by Newmindspace (yup, the folks behind Pillow Fight Day), the Bubble Battle is just what it sounds like, a whimsical parade of bubble-blowing combatants.

The big fight goes down on June 13th at the Jack Layton Ferry Terminal. Participants are encouraged to "bring bubble toys, bubble generators, bubble solution, and plenty of AA batteries." Previous events have taken place on city streets, but there should be a bit more room to maneuver on the grounds of Terminal. The lakeside view, probably won't hurt either.

There are also Bubble Battles planned on June 13th in cities like New York, San Francisco, London, Barcelona, and Amsterdam.
